Get started33 Parkhouse Street is a five-bedroom end-of-terrace house in Stoke On Trent (ST1 4PU). It has a recorded floor area of 147 m² (around 1582 sq ft), construction records dating it to 1900-1929 and council tax band A. The latest certificate (June 2024) shows a D (score 61), on the cusp of jumping into the C band. The rating has held steady at D across 2 certificates since June 2014. Between certificates, wall efficiency went from Very Poor to Poor and lighting went from Very Poor to Very Good. The recommended improvements would push it to C (score 75). Our model identifies extension potential, subject to local planning policy.
Untraded for 22 years, with the last transfer in August 2004. Today's modelled estimate of £134,000 sits 63.4% above the 2004 sale of £82,000. On a £-per-square-foot basis, the last sale (£52/sq ft) was about 29.9% above the typical sold price in the postcode. At 147 m² it's 16.7% larger than the typical home in the postcode (126 m² median across 11 EPCs).
